e) My mother bought 5 computer gadgets for R98 each. She bought 5 gadgets. How much did she pay altogether? i. What is the question? How much did she pay altogether? ii. What are the numbers? R98 and 5. iii. What is the key word? "each" (tells me the price per item) and "altogether" (tells me to find the total, implying multiplication). iv. What is the number sentence? v. Solve it: vi. Write a sentence: She paid R490 altogether.
f) I spent R600 on 6 computer games. How much did I pay for each game? i. What is the question? How much did I pay for each game? ii. What are the numbers? R600 and 6. iii. What is the key word? "each" (tells me to divide). iv. What is the number sentence? v. Solve it: vi. Write a sentence: I paid R100 for each game.
g) My mother went on a training course for 7 days. The lunch cost R75 per day. How much did she pay for her lunches? i. What is the question? How much did she pay for her lunches? ii. What are the numbers? 7 days and R75. iii. What is the key word? "per day" (tells me the cost for one day) and "7 days" (tells me to find the total, implying multiplication). iv. What is the number sentence? v. Solve it: vi. Write a sentence: She paid R525 for her lunches.
h) I have R400. Computer games cost R75 each. How many games could I buy? i. What is the question? How many games could I buy? ii. What are the numbers? R400 and R75. iii. What is the key word? "each" (tells me the cost per item) and "how many" (tells me to divide to find the number of items). iv. What is the number sentence? v. Solve it: This means you can buy 5 games and have R25 left over. vi. Write a sentence: I could buy 5 games.
